Myth 1: Jet skis are mere toys
The first myth about jet skis is that they are merely toys, and not powerful enough for a real thrill. This couldn’t be further from the truth! Jet skis are designed to be powerful, fast, and agile. They have a top speed of up to 70 mph, and their engines can produce up to 200 horsepower. This kind of power and speed is enough to give you an adrenaline rush like no other.
Myth 2: They are way too noisy
Another common myth about jet skis is that they are way too noisy. While it’s true that jet skis can be loud, modern models have been designed to be much quieter than their predecessors. Most Seadoo Personal Watercraft engines are designed to produce a low, quiet rumble, so you won’t have to worry about being too loud when you’re out on the water.
Myth 3: Jet skiing is an extreme sport
Another myth about jet skiing is that it’s an extreme sport. While it’s true that some people use jet skis for stunts and tricks, most people just enjoy cruising around on the water. Jet skiing is a great activity for people of all ages and skill levels, so you don’t have to be an extreme athlete to enjoy it.
Myth 4: Too many waves and wake
The last myth about jet skiing is that it causes too much wake and waves. While it’s true that jet skis can create a lot of wakes if they are operated improperly, this doesn’t have to be an issue. All jet skis come with a “no-wake” mode, which allows you to cruise around at a slower speed without creating any waves or wake.
